Subject: nnimap two-level expiry?
Date: Sat, 05 Jul 2008 17:19:03 -0400	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87r6a8qbaw.fsf@mcbain.luannocracy.com> (raw)


I don't know if this is possible with nnimap, but I'm hoping someone can
tell me how to do it.  IMAP allows you to mark messages deleted and
then, sometime later, actually flush or "compress" the folder to remove
them completely.  I'd like expiry to do something like:

* mark all read articles as deleted
* actually remove all deleted articles over one week old

Is that, or anything like it, possible?

I realize that Gnus can hide read articles (very nicely!) but I need to
use other mail clients too (e.g. iPhone, RoundCube webmail), and they
don't always give me a good way to avoid looking at things.
